A nice drop of rain fell across Nhill, Kaniva and the Wimmera over the past week. Nhill recorded 25mm, Kaniva recorded 14.5mm, Netherby recorded 23mm and Brett Wheaton measured 15mm at Yanac.

National Volunteer Week is being celebrated this week, with the 2026 theme, Your Year To Volunteer.

The theme honours the contributions of volunteers and encourages people across Australia to make 2026 the year they get involved and make a difference.

Every day in our towns, volunteers show up with compassion, generosity and a shared belief that helping others keeps our communities alive and thriving. Volunteers are the backbone of our small communities.
